A 20-year-old student from the University of Colorado has died in a snowboarding accident at Breckenridge Ski Resort. The incident happened on Friday (18/11/2011) when Evan Massini crashed into a tree while snowboarding on the resort’s Peak 8 Northstar trail. |
|
He has been described as an experienced snowboarder and skier who was preparing to work in a resort. Massini, of Westbrook, Conn, died from internal injuries which he suffered in the collision.
Massini’s father, Edward Massini, spoke to DailyCamera and said: "He was doing what he loved to do. He had just called us and said he got the bindings on his new snowboard fixed, so he could get back on the mountain."
Edward Massini spoke of how he used to take Evan and his older brother, Mark, skiing when they were just 2 years old and both quickly developed a love for skiing and snowboarding.
"I used to hold them between my legs, and we would go down the slopes," he said.
"They grew up in the mountains."
According to his father, Massini was a very skilled snowboarder and it was "out of character" for him to take unsafe risks while on the mountain. He was wearing a helmet at the time of the crash; however, his torso hit the tree, which caused the huge internal injuries.
